Abstract

The utility model discloses a braking-clearance adjusting arm and a vehicle with the same. The braking-clearance adjusting arm is in a plum-blossom sleeve type. The braking-clearance adjusting arm comprises a shell, a worm wheel, a worm and a worm shaft, wherein the shell is provided with a through hole; the worm wheel is arranged in the shell; the worm is meshed with the worm wheel; and the worm and the worm shaft are rotatably arranged in the through hole and are integrally formed. The utility model has the advantages that the stress concentration generated at the tooth root surface of the worm can be avoided, so that the fracture phenomenon of the tooth shape of the worm is effectively prevented and the service life of the adjusting arm is prolonged.

Background technique
In the using process of vehicle, owing to the wearing and tearing of Brake shoe lining or brake drum lose reasons such as circle, can cause brake clearance to increase, and then cause the time lengthening even the inefficacy of braking; On the other hand, the friction plate abrasion degree of each wheel is different, and the brake clearance of each wheel is not waited, and sideslip takes place when causing car brakeing, brings potential safety hazard to vehicle driving.For guaranteeing that vehicle normally moves, require brake clearance will remain on normal, a rational value, generally be the staff when vehicle maintenance is maintained, adjust arm through the operation brake clearance and adjust brake clearance.
At present, plum blossom shell type brake clearance adjustment arm is the most common brake clearance adjustment arm, uses also extensive; With reference to figure 1; For existing plum blossom shell type brake clearance adjustment arm configuration schematic representation, as shown in the figure, existing plum blossom shell type brake clearance adjustment arm includes: housing 1 '; Be provided with worm gear 2 ' and worm screw 3 ' in the housing 1 ', worm gear 2 ' is meshing with each other with worm screw 3 ', and worm screw 3 ' middle part is equipped with worm shaft 31 ', is interference fit between worm screw 3 ' and the worm shaft 31 ', so that worm screw 3 ' can be rotated with worm shaft 31 ' synchronously; Offer the through hole 4 ' of ccontaining worm screw 3 ' and worm shaft 31 ' on the housing 1 '; The intermediate section internal diameter of ccontaining worm screw 3 ' is bigger in the through hole 4 ', and the part internal diameter of the ccontaining worm shaft 31 ' in both sides is less, and an end of worm shaft 31 ' is that plum-blossom sleeve turn end 311 ' rotates plum-blossom sleeve turn end 311 '; The worm shaft 31 ' that makes with quantitative turns over small angle; Worm shaft 31 ' drives worm screw and rotates, and then drives the worm gear rotation, the final purpose that realizes the adjustment brake clearance.
But there is following defective in above-mentioned existing plum blossom shell type brake clearance adjustment arm: worm screw and worm shaft are split type; Though adopt interference fit that the two can be rotated synchronously; But the tooth flank worm screw can produce the comparison serious stress concentration; Make profile of tooth have the potential failure problem that ruptures, and problem take place in practical application; The phenomenon of fracture damage very easily takes place in the effect of the dual power that the housing parts around the plum-blossom sleeve turn end will be squeezed and stretch; The through hole intermediate section internal diameter of offering on the housing is bigger; Be used for ccontaining worm screw; And the internal diameter of both sides is less, is used for ccontaining worm shaft, because machining accuracy can not reach idealized; This structural type can cause the axial runout of worm screw and worm shaft in practical application, and then causes problems such as rollback inefficacy.

From the above, the brake clearance of the utility model adjustment arm and vehicle with it have advantage and characteristics:
1, the brake clearance of the utility model adjustment arm is designed to integral structure with worm screw of the prior art and worm shaft, can avoid the worm screw tooth flank to produce stress and concentrate, thereby prevent the problem that the worm screw profile of tooth ruptures, and prolonged the working life of parts.
2, the through hole of the brake clearance of the utility model adjustment arm housing adopts the large aperture to connect the structural type of small aperture; Ccontaining worm screw in the section of large aperture; And can set up the thrust spring; Ccontaining worm shaft and plum-blossom sleeve rotating mechanism etc. in the section of small aperture, axial runout in the time of can effectively preventing worm screw work is like this avoided adjusting the arm rollback and was lost efficacy.
3, the part of the housing of the brake clearance of the utility model adjustment arm around plum-blossom sleeve turn end thickeied design, avoids the housing excessive and fracture damage of stress herein.
4, the brake clearance of the utility model adjustment arm has carried out optimal design to the profile of tooth of worm and gear, has adjusted the tooth-shape angle of surface of contact and another side, has strengthened the self-locking property of worm and gear self, has also improved stress performance simultaneously.

Please combine referring to figs. 2 and 3; Wherein Fig. 2 is the utility model brake clearance adjustment arm configuration schematic representation, and Fig. 3 is the depression angle schematic representation of Fig. 2, and is as shown in the figure; The brake clearance adjustment arm of the utility model is a plum blossom shell type brake clearance adjustment arm; It mainly comprises: housing 1, and it offers through hole 4, is used for ccontaining worm screw 3 and worm shaft 31; Worm gear 2 is arranged in the housing 1; Worm screw 3 and worm shaft 31, that can rotate is arranged in the through hole 4, and worm screw 3 is meshed with worm gear 2, and worm shaft 31 is integrally formed with worm screw 3.
Housing 1 is the installation basis of worm gear 2, worm screw 3 and worm shaft 31, and wherein the installing structure of worm gear 2 is identical with existing technology, repeats no more.Offer through hole 4 on the housing 1, with installing worm screw 3 and worm shaft 31.In the present embodiment; Through hole 4 includes first section 41 and second sections 42; First section 41 internal diameter is greater than second section 42 internal diameter, and the worm shaft 31 of worm screw 3 and one of which side is arranged in first section 41, and the worm shaft 31 of opposite side is arranged in second section 42; Like this, just can avoid to a great extent because machining accuracy is undesirable etc. former thereby the rotation worm screw that causes and worm shaft is unusual.Further, for the axial runout that cushions and avoid worm screw and worm shaft to produce in the course of the work, also damping spring 5 can be set in first section 41; Concrete structure does, a spacing lining 6 is set in first section 41, and worm shaft 31 axle heads that worm screw 3 one sides are stretched out can rotate is connected in this spacing lining 6; Be provided with end cap 7 at first section 41 opening portion that is positioned at housing 1 surface, be covered on first section 41 opening portion, thereby between spacing lining 6 and end cap 7, form a space; Damping spring 5 promptly is arranged in this space, and an end of damping spring 5 is connected in spacing lining 6, and the other end is connected in end cap 7; Like this; When worm screw and worm shaft generation axial runout, damping spring 5 just can play buffer function, thereby guarantees adjustment arm proper functioning.
Worm screw 3 and worm shaft 31 are arranged at respectively in first section 41 and second sections 42 of through hole, and worm screw 3 is one of the forming with worm shaft 31, can avoid the worm screw tooth flank to produce stress and concentrate, thereby prevent the problem that the worm screw profile of tooth ruptures.Worm screw 3 diameters are bigger; The worm shaft 31 of worm screw 3 and one of which side is arranged in bigger first section 41 of internal diameter, and the worm shaft 31 of worm screw 3 opposite sides then is arranged in less second section 42 of internal diameter, and the axle head of the worm shaft 31 in being arranged at second section 42 is a plum-blossom sleeve turn end 8; Be used for the quantitative worm shaft that makes and turn over small angle; Realizing fine setting, be existing technology about the concrete structure and the working principle of plum-blossom sleeve turn end 8, so repeat no more.Rupture for fear of the part of housing 1 around plum-blossom sleeve turn end 8; The part of the adjustment arm housing of the utility model around plum-blossom sleeve turn end 8 carried out the thickening design; In the present embodiment, housing 1 wall thickness around the plum-blossom sleeve turn end 8 is smaller or equal to 15 millimeters more than or equal to 10 millimeters.
In addition; Self-locking property for worm and gear self; The adjustment arm of the utility model has also carried out optimal design to the profile of tooth to worm and gear; The surface of contact tooth-shape angle that is specially turbine and worm is designed to spend smaller or equal to 22.5 more than or equal to 15 degree, and the another side tooth-shape angle is designed to more than or equal to 22.5 degree smaller or equal to 42 degree.
